Sears, Roebuck & Co. may be eyeing the properties of struggling Ernst Home Center Inc. to anchor a Pacific Northwest expansion of its free-standing hardware stores.

Speculation over a possible deal between Ernst and Sears emerged last week at Ernst's first meeting with creditors in U.S. Bankruptcy Court in Seattle.

Alan Engstrom, a lawyer representing unsecured creditor Northwest Rose Growers of Woodland, asked Ernst executive Richard Bruegger to comment on rumored talks between Ernst and Sears.

Bruegger declined to speak on the matter, citing confidentiality agreements.
